The Department of Natural Resources and Environmental Control (“Department” or “DNREC”) invites public comment on a proposal to clean-up 321 E. 11th St. & 0 Wilson St. (DE-1824) (“Site”) located at 321 E. 11th St. & 0 Wilson St. in Wilmington. The Site historically operated as a tannery before being redeveloped into the Elwyn Institute and a parking lot.

321 E. 11th St. & 0 Wilson St. will be subject to the following key remedial actions: development and compliance with the Contaminated Materials Management Plan (CMMP) and the recording of an Environmental Covenant requiring compliance with the CMMP, restricting groundwater withdrawal, and restricting the site to commercial, manufacturing, or industrial use.
